January
In the Gardens
- Look for signs of winter such as twig forms and plant material in various states of decay.
- Record and sketch in garden journals.
- View and sketch with loupe magnification.
- Instead of drawing with pencils have students try drawing with black “thin line” pens.
- Third grade classes should observe “Changes” plant for its winter form.
- Younger students might try to see letters in branches and other places in the garden.
